I just got a reply from Redshift. From Houdini write a vertex color attribute
from the motiondata - it could be called Vel or whatever. It imports into Maya
as a Color Set which name needs to be entered in the Alembic objects Mesh
Controls Motion Vector Color Set, ie. write Vel in that frame -
